Item Description
Enjoy a summer or fall weekend at our family's getaway cabin in the Bear Paw Mountains. This rustic cabin is heated by a wood stove and has a refrigerator, stove and oven. It is wired with electricity, but no running water. The cabin has an outhouse.
The cabin features tremendous views of the surrounding mountains and meadows. There is no TV, computer, or stereo at the cabin, it is a place for family time and outside enjoyment. It is a great family place, with just the right amount of "rustic" for a great weekend escape. Look for wildlife, enjoy the bird watching, or just sit around the campfire!
The cabin is located 20 to 30 miles south of Havre in the Beaver Creek Park in Hill County.
